Comment Savoir Quand Un Bouton A été Enfoncé

Table des matières:

Comment Savoir Quand Un Bouton A été Enfoncé
Comment Savoir Quand Un Bouton A été Enfoncé

Vidéo: Comment Savoir Quand Un Bouton A été Enfoncé

Vidéo: Comment Savoir Quand Un Bouton A été Enfoncé
Vidéo: iPhone 11 Pro planté, bloqué ou verrouillé ? Forcer le redémarrage / DFU / mode récupération 2024, Peut
Anonim

Certains programmes ne sont pas développés pour les utilisateurs, mais pour fonctionner au sein du système. Cependant, l'écrasante majorité des programmes sont conçus pour « communiquer » avec l'utilisateur et doivent répondre aux actions de l'utilisateur, y compris les pressions sur les boutons.

Comment savoir quand un bouton a été enfoncé
Comment savoir quand un bouton a été enfoncé

Instructions

Étape 1

Pour reconnaître une pression sur un bouton, le programme doit avoir un gestionnaire d'événements associé à la souris et au clavier. Si vous devez traiter les clics sur les boutons dans l'interface du programme lui-même, vous devez capturer les événements des éléments de formulaire eux-mêmes. Le langage de programmation JavaScript utilise l'élément body de la page onkeydown pour gérer les données d'événement. Afin de déterminer quel bouton a déclenché l'événement, vous devez demander le code du bouton keyCode à partir de l'élément d'événement.

Étape 2

Dans le langage de programmation Delphi, pour gérer les événements clavier, vous devez utiliser des objets de type TButton et ses propriétés et méthodes, tels que TButton. Tag, TButton. OnClick, TButton. Parent et autres. Pour savoir quelle touche a déclenché l'événement, utilisez le paramètre de chaîne TButton. Name. Si vous êtes plus habitué à utiliser PHP dans les pages html, alors traitez la réponse à un clic sur un bouton en utilisant le code $ submit = $ _ POST ['submit'], après avoir mentionné précédemment l'existence d'un élément avec un paramètre d'entrée dans la page Mots clés.

Étape 3

La réponse de l'application à l'appui de l'utilisateur sur un bouton dépend du langage de programmation. Étudiez la section connexe intitulée « Gestion des événements de clavier » et expérimentez avec des exemples pratiques. Comme le montre la pratique, il n'existe pas de logiciel spécial pour reconnaître les pressions de bouton sur un ordinateur personnel. De telles opérations ne peuvent être mises en œuvre qu'en programmation, et même alors, dans certaines fonctions. Si vous rencontrez des problèmes pour appuyer sur les boutons du clavier lorsque vous travaillez sur votre ordinateur, exécutez des diagnostics ou même achetez un nouveau clavier.

Conseillé: